Reid Spencer
af48d8643d Final Changes For PR495:
This chagne just renames some sys::Path methods to ensure they are not
misused. The Path documentation now divides methods into two dimensions:
Path/Disk and accessor/mutator. Path accessors and mutators only operate
on the Path object itself without making any disk accesses. Disk accessors
and mutators will also access or modify the file system. Because of the
potentially destructive nature of disk mutators, it was decided that all
such methods should end in the work "Disk" to ensure the user recognizes
that the change will occur on the file system. This patch makes that
change. The method name changes are:

makeReadable        -> makeReadableOnDisk
makeWriteable       -> makeWriteableOnDisk
makeExecutable      -> makeExecutableOnDisk
setStatusInfo       -> setStatusInfoOnDisk
createDirectory     -> createDirectoryOnDisk
createFile          -> createFileOnDisk
createTemporaryFile -> createTemporaryFileOnDisk
destroy             -> eraseFromDisk
rename              -> renamePathOnDisk

These changes pass the Linux Deja Gnu tests.

Reid Spencer
c9c0473fa5 For PR495:
Get rid of the difference between file paths and directory paths. The Path
class now simply stores a path that can refer to either a file or a
directory. This required various changes in the implementation and interface
of the class with the corresponding impact to its users. Doxygen comments were
also updated to reflect these changes. Interface changes are:

appendDirectory -> appendComponent
appendFile -> appendComponent
elideDirectory -> eraseComponent
elideFile -> eraseComponent
elideSuffix -> eraseSuffix
renameFile -> rename
setDirectory -> set
setFile -> set

Changes pass Dejagnu and llvm-test/SingleSource tests.
